Clips viewports in layouts (short for "view port clipping").
Accessing the Command
command bar: vpclip
: vpclip
Prompts you in the command bar:
Select viewport to clip: (Choose a viewport border.)
Polygonal <Select clipping object>: (Choose a closed object, or type P.)
Polygonal options:
Specify start point: (Pick a point.)
Arc/Distance/Follow/<Next point>: (Pick another point, or enter an option.)
Arc/Distance/Follow/Undo/<Next point>: (Pick another point, or enter an option.)
Arc/Close/Distance/Follow/Undo/<Next point>: (Type C to close the polygon.)
This command can only be used in a layout tab (paper space).
Polygonal viewports must have at least three vertices.
Only closed entities, such as circles and closed polylines, can be used for viewport boundaries.

Chooses the viewport to clip. Clipped viewports can be reclipped. Use the Delete option to remove clipping. |
|
Converts a closed object into the viewport boundary.
The entity must be drawn in paper space.
|
|
Draws a polygonal viewport border made of straight and arc segments; prompts you: Specify start point - indicate the starting point of the polygon. |
|
Indicates the starting point of the polygon. Pick a point, or enter x,y coordinates. |
|
Specifies the next vertex of the polygon. Pick a point, or enter x,y coordinates. |
|
Draws an arc segment; prompts you: Angle/CEnter/Direction/Line/Radius/Secondpt/<End of arc> - enter an option. See Arc command. |
|
Specifies the distance and angle for the next segment; prompts you: Distance for segment - enter a distance or show by picking a point. Angle of segment - enter an angle or show by picking a point. |
|
Draws the next segment at the same angle as the previous segment. Length of line - specifies the length of the segment. |
|
Undoes the last segment. |
|
Closes the polygon. |
|
Deletes the clipping boundary, and returns the original rectangular viewport. (This option appears only when you select a clipped viewport.) |
